Bayern Munich's Michael Olise, Yan Diomande of RB Leipzig and Juventus winger Francisco Conceicao have all been mentioned.Mohamed Salah will leave Liverpool this summer(Image: Getty Images)The Liverpool ECHO was informed last week that the Reds were monitoring Portugal international Conceicao, though checks with several sources at Anfield have played down interest in the 23-year-old.Liverpool enjoys a strong relationship with RB Leipzig, having collaborated on several deals in recent years.
The 24-year-old's profile has soared since his switch from Crystal Palace to Bayern, though a potential move for the France international could hit club-record territory for Liverpool.Bayern have no plans to entertain bids for Olise at this juncture either.
